Regarding nRF51822 Eval Kit J-Link

Hi All.

I made a nRF51822 based PCB with SWD header but I don't have any J-Link lite to load Firmware. I have a nRF51822 Eval Kit. Is there any way to use the J-Link of nRF51822 Eval Kit to load Firmware to my custom nRF51822 PCB?

  • There is a J-link Segger chip onboard the Eval kit, but the programming pins are hard routed to the Nordic chip on the board and not available directly for external boards. In the nRF51822-DK there's an external J-link lite board that could be used for development programming of custom boards or there's the alternative to use the J-Link PRO or similar from Segger.
